Soybean Oil Peg-8 Esters
A cosmetic ingredient used as skin conditioning - emollient, surfactant - emulsifying in skincare, haircare, and personal-care products sold in the European Union.
What is it?
Soybean Oil PEG-8 Esters is the product obtained by the transesterification of Glycine Soja (Soybean) Oil and PEG-8
What does it do?
Soybean Oil Peg-8 Esters is listed in the EU cosmetic ingredient inventory with the following declared functions:
-
Skin conditioning - emollient
softens the skin by reducing roughness and friction between skin cells
-
Surfactant - emulsifying
surfactant that forms and stabilises emulsions of oil and water — without it, creams and lotions would separate
EU regulatory status
Soybean Oil Peg-8 Esters is allowed for use in cosmetic products in the European Union under Regulation 1223/2009. It is not subject to a specific Annex restriction at the time of writing.
